Liberal blogger wonders: Will Crist pull a Specter? A Lieberman?
by George Bennett | July 1st, 2009Liberal blogger Markos “Kos” Moulitsas of DailyKos.com isn’t usually cited by conservatives. But the campaign of Republican Senate hopeful Marco Rubio is noting a recent DailyKos posting in which Kos wonders whether a grassroots conservative surge for Rubio might persuade the more moderate Gov. Charlie Crist, the current GOP Senate frontrunner, to bolt the party.
Kos muses that Crist could “pull a Specter and ditch it for better electoral prospects” with the Dems or “pull a Lieberman…and work to attract independents, mainstream Republicans and Democrats disaffected bytheirpoor field.”
Longtime Pennsylvania Republican Sen. Arlen Specter switched to the Democratic Party this year. Connecticut Sen. Joe Lieberman, after losing a 2006 Democratic primary, ran in the general election as an independent and won.
Kos suggested a Specter switch to the Dems several weeks before it happened.
Former Crist chief of staff George LeMieux, asked his thoughts on the matter, replied: “Charlie Crist is a common sense conservative with a near 70 percent approval rating.”
